1. Needle Selection

Appropriate needle selection is paramount for successful vinyl construction. Using the wrong needle can lead to a variety of issues, including skipped stitches, needle breakage, and damaged material. Vinyl’s unique properties necessitate a needle capable of piercing the material cleanly without causing excessive friction or tearing. A standard universal needle, designed for woven fabrics, often results in skipped stitches due to its inability to penetrate the dense material effectively. Conversely, a needle too large can create unnecessarily large holes, weakening the seam and compromising the material’s integrity. For instance, a project involving heavy-duty marine vinyl requires a heavier gauge needle compared to a lightweight garment project using a thinner vinyl.

Specialized needles, such as leather or denim needles, are specifically engineered for working with non-woven and coated materials like vinyl. These needles possess a sharper point and a slightly different blade shape that allows for clean penetration and reduces the risk of tearing. The sharper point helps create a precise hole, minimizing friction and heat buildup during stitching. Furthermore, microtex needles, typically used for microfiber fabrics, can be suitable for thinner vinyls due to their fine point. Choosing the correct needle size depends on the vinyl thickness and the type of thread being used. A heavier thread requires a larger needle eye to accommodate its thickness, while a finer thread necessitates a smaller eye to prevent thread breakage. For example, using a size 16/100 needle with heavy-duty upholstery thread is appropriate for thick marine vinyl, whereas a size 11/75 needle paired with a standard polyester thread would be more suitable for thinner garment vinyl.

2. Presser Foot Choice

Presser foot selection significantly impacts the ease and quality of vinyl construction. The standard presser foot, often found on most sewing machines, can present challenges when working with vinyl. Its tendency to stick to the material’s surface creates friction, hindering smooth feeding and potentially causing uneven stitching or material damage. This friction can also lead to the vinyl stretching or distorting during the sewing process, compromising the final product’s dimensions and appearance. For example, attempting to sew a vinyl bag with a standard presser foot might result in a distorted bag shape and uneven seams.

Specialized presser feet address these challenges and facilitate smoother vinyl sewing. A Teflon foot, with its non-stick surface, minimizes friction and allows the vinyl to glide effortlessly under the needle. This results in even stitching and prevents material damage. Alternatively, a walking foot uses a feeding mechanism that moves the top layer of fabric in sync with the machine’s feed dogs, preventing slippage and ensuring consistent seam alignment. This is particularly beneficial for thicker vinyls or multi-layered projects where slippage is more likely to occur. Consider a project involving stitching multiple layers of marine vinyl for a boat seat; a walking foot ensures all layers feed evenly, creating a strong, uniform seam. Roller feet offer a similar advantage, using small rollers to facilitate smooth material movement.

The choice between a Teflon, walking, or roller foot depends on the specific project requirements and the vinyl’s characteristics. Thinner vinyls might benefit from a Teflon foot’s reduced friction, while thicker or multi-layered projects often necessitate the enhanced feeding capabilities of a walking or roller foot. 3. Thread Type

Thread selection significantly influences the durability and appearance of seams in vinyl projects. Choosing an inappropriate thread can lead to premature seam failure, unsightly stitching, and compromised project integrity. The unique properties of vinyl necessitate a thread that can withstand the material’s inherent stresses and environmental factors the finished product might encounter.

  • Material Composition

    Polyester upholstery thread is generally recommended for sewing vinyl due to its strength, UV resistance, and resistance to abrasion. Nylon thread, while strong, can be prone to degradation from sunlight and is less suitable for outdoor applications. Cotton thread lacks the necessary strength and weather resistance for most vinyl projects. For example, a boat cover constructed with cotton thread would deteriorate quickly compared to one sewn with polyester upholstery thread. The thread’s material composition directly impacts the seam’s longevity and resilience against environmental factors.

  • Thread Weight/Thickness

    Thread weight, often denoted by Tex or denier, should correspond to the vinyl’s thickness and the project’s intended use. Heavier threads are suitable for thicker vinyls and applications requiring greater seam strength, such as upholstery or outdoor gear. Lighter threads are appropriate for thinner vinyls used in garments or accessories. Using a heavy thread on thin vinyl can create bulky seams and damage the material, while a light thread on thick vinyl might result in weak, easily broken stitches. A heavy-duty Tex 40 thread would be appropriate for constructing a vinyl awning, while a lighter Tex 30 might suffice for a vinyl pouch.

  • Thread Finish

    Some threads are treated with finishes that improve their sewability and performance. A silicone or lubricant coating can reduce friction and prevent thread breakage, particularly when sewing thick or multi-layered vinyl projects. Bonded threads offer increased strength and resistance to abrasion. While a standard polyester thread might suffice for basic vinyl projects, a bonded polyester thread offers enhanced durability for applications subjected to higher stress or friction, such as luggage or furniture upholstery.

  • Color Matching

    Thread color should complement the vinyl’s color for a professional finish. Contrasting colors can be used for decorative purposes, but careful consideration should be given to the overall aesthetic. Neutral colors like black or white often blend well with various vinyl colors, while a precisely matched thread creates a seamless and polished appearance. For example, using a bright yellow thread on black vinyl might create a striking contrast for a fashion item, but a matching black thread provides a more refined look for a professional application like automotive upholstery.

Frequently Asked Questions

This section addresses common inquiries regarding vinyl construction, offering practical solutions and clarifying potential challenges.

Question 1: What type of needle is best suited for sewing vinyl?

Specialized needles, such as leather or denim needles, are recommended. These needles are designed to pierce vinyl cleanly, reducing the risk of skipped stitches or material tearing. Microtex needles may be suitable for thinner vinyls.

Question 2: Why does the vinyl stick to the presser foot during sewing?

The standard presser foot can create friction against the vinyl’s surface. Using a Teflon foot, walking foot, or roller foot minimizes friction and promotes smooth feeding.

Question 3: What type of thread should be used for vinyl projects?

Polyester upholstery thread is typically recommended for its strength, UV resistance, and durability. The thread weight should correspond to the vinyl’s thickness.

Question 4: Can standard sewing machines handle vinyl?

Most standard sewing machines can sew vinyl with the appropriate needle, thread, and presser foot. However, industrial machines are better suited for heavy-duty vinyl applications.

Question 5: How can needle breakage be prevented when sewing vinyl?

Ensuring correct needle size and type, proper machine speed, and avoiding excessive pressure on the presser foot can help prevent needle breakage.

Question 6: What causes skipped stitches when sewing vinyl?

Skipped stitches can result from using the wrong needle type or size, incorrect machine tension, or a dull needle. Ensuring proper machine settings and using a new, sharp needle can resolve this issue.

Tips for Sewing Vinyl

Achieving professional results when working with vinyl requires attention to detail and adherence to best practices. The following tips provide valuable insights for successful vinyl construction.

Tip 1: Test on Scraps: Always test stitching on vinyl scraps before beginning the final project. This allows for adjustments to machine settings, needle selection, and thread tension without risking damage to the primary material.

Tip 2: Reduce Speed: Lower sewing machine speed provides greater control and reduces the risk of needle breakage or material tearing. A slower pace allows for precise stitch placement and prevents the machine from overwhelming the material.

Tip 3: Avoid Backstitching: Backstitching can create bulk and weaken the vinyl at stress points. Instead, tie off threads manually or use short reinforcing stitches at the beginning and end of seams.

Tip 4: Use Clips Instead of Pins: Pins can create permanent holes in vinyl. Opt for clips or binder clips to hold material layers together during sewing.

Tip 5: Consider a Walking Foot: A walking foot is invaluable for feeding multiple layers of vinyl or thicker materials evenly. Its synchronized feeding mechanism prevents slippage and ensures consistent seam alignment.

Tip 6: Adjust Tension Carefully: Improper tension can lead to puckering, thread breakage, or uneven stitching. Adjust the machine’s tension according to the vinyl thickness and thread type, using test scraps to determine optimal settings.

Tip 7: Use a Rotary Cutter: A rotary cutter and cutting mat provide clean, precise cuts in vinyl, minimizing distortion and ensuring accurate pattern pieces.
